Portugal - Import of Revolvers, Pistols, Non-Military Firearms and Similar Devices
Since 2014, Portugal Import of Revolvers, Pistols, Non-Military Firearms and Similar Devices rose 0.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 15 comparing other countries in Import of Revolvers, Pistols, Non-Military Firearms and Similar Devices at €4,587,147.87. Portugal is overtaken by Finland, which was number 14 at €8,586,644.32 and is followed by Slovenia with €4,157,152. France ranked the highest with €76,711,068.13 in 2019, that is a growth of 5.7% compared to 2018. Germany, United Kingdom and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lithuania witnessed the best average annual growth at +18.4% per year, while Malta witnessed the worst performance at -15.2% per year.
